Output efc3c8ed95ca6b540a39fdce81421bfe7b00a04de232059ee54759c1ce602127:18
- value
- 85255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0582ef103ccdf1a94b151f054277dca76fb6129 OP_EQUAL
- address
- 3PbqjfrQfTYWYTXP1NebMms12uAB6m5jQe
- transaction
- efc3c8ed95ca6b540a39fdce81421bfe7b00a04de232059ee54759c1ce602127
- confirmations
- 5739
- spent
- true